This post supplies an extensive take a look at [double glazing prices](https://hedge.fachschaft.informatik.uni-kl.de/tboZwI_UTMCwRDEQ_E1MPQ/), providing insights to assist property owners make notified choices.<br>What is Double Glazing?<br>Double glazing refers to windows and doors that consist of 2 layers of glass, separated by an area filled with argon gas or air. This design considerably minimizes heat transfer and decreases noise pollution, making homes warmer in winter season and cooler in summer. As a result, double-glazed systems have ended up being a staple in modern construction and renovation tasks.<br>Elements Influencing Double Glazing Prices<br>Comprehending the variables that affect double glazing costs is essential for homeowners. Here are some of the main elements:<br><br>[Window Replacement](https://buketik39.ru/user/brianclutch0/) Size and Type<br>Different sizes and designs of windows will have varying costs. Standard sizes are normally less expensive than tailor-made choices.<br><br>Material Choices<br>The framing product (uPVC, wood, aluminum) significantly impacts rate. For instance, uPVC is frequently the most economical option, while wood and aluminum are more expensive but offer visual benefits.<br><br>Energy Efficiency Rating<br>[Affordable Double Glazing](https://pad.fs.lmu.de/vKs1cEpfTqOemL4ECV9SrQ/) glazing is typically readily available in numerous energy effectiveness rankings. Higher-rated systems tend to cost more but can lead to greater long-lasting savings on energy expenses.<br><br>Installation Costs<br>Labor expenses related to the installation of double glazing can differ based on geographical area and the complexity of the installation procedure.<br><br>Extra Features<br>Functions such as decorative glass, coatings, and particular security enhancements can also increase the price.<br>Typical Double Glazing Prices<br>To provide a clearer understanding, here's a table detailing average prices for various types of double glazing:<br>Window TypeTypical Cost (per window)Installation CostOverall Cost (including installation)Casement [Window Upgrade](https://payyourintern.com/author/gardenskirt3/)₤ 400 - ₤ 600₤ 100 - ₤ 200₤ 500 - ₤ 800Sash Window₤ 600 - ₤ 900₤ 100 - ₤ 200₤ 700 - ₤ 1,100Bay Window₤ 800 - ₤ 1,200₤ 150 - ₤ 300₤ 950 - ₤ 1,500Sliding Patio Door₤ 1,100 - ₤ 2,000₤ 200 - ₤ 400₤ 1,300 - ₤ 2,400French Doors₤ 1,000 - ₤ 1,500₤ 200 - ₤ 350₤ 1,200 - ₤ 1,850Crucial Notes:Prices can differ commonly depending on the quality of the item and installation.Regional distinctions can affect the general cost due to varying labor rates and local building regulations.Benefits of Double Glazing<br>Before purchasing double glazing, property owners should consider the many advantages it uses:<br><br>Energy Efficiency<br>Double glazing can decrease energy bills by keeping heat inside throughout winter season and blocking it out during summer season.<br><br>Sound Reduction<br>The air area in between the 2 panes of glass provides exceptional noise insulation, making homes quieter.<br><br>Increased Home Value<br>Installing double glazing can improve the appeal and market price of a property.<br><br>Boosted Security<br>Double-glazed windows are more resistant to break-ins compared to single-glazed options.<br><br>Condensation Reduction<br>Double glazing assists reduce condensation, which can result in mold development.<br>Frequently Asked Questions About Double Glazing Prices1.
